Interview is starting right now.
Kevie thought they had a good first day.
Happy to be the head coach and excited for what lies ahead.
The Broncos are focusing on defence primarily over the next four weeks, specifically on their try line. Kev also goes on about his usual unity spiel.
Peter asks about the coaching staff and whether it's been finalised. Kev mentions that the football department is filled but there's administration staff that'll be announced over the coming weeks.
Albert Kelly or Big Alby came to the club via Souths Logan Magpies. Kelly is excited for the opportunity and Kev is a fan of his talent.
Pete asks about David Mead and Will Chambers. Kev says they've had some discussions with Mead, Kev wants to get some old heads around these young players. Kev says he doubts we'll see Will at the Broncos since he has Rugby commitment.
Lodge is due back in mid December, Ofahengaue in early December.
Kev wants Milford to reach his 2015-17 form and stressed that it's a contract year. Specifically he wants to see him take advantage of the six again rule and step up and play instinctive footy when they get a fresh set.
So not a whole lot of news there. Mead seems like a done deal at this point, whereas it seemed like Kev put the kibosh on Chambers.
